Welcome to the "Quick Start with Python" course, your gateway to mastering the versatile and powerful Python programming language. Whether you're a complete beginner or looking to add Python to your skill set, this comprehensive course will transform you into a confident Python programmer.
Course Overview
Quick Start with Python offers a thorough exploration of Python basics, diving deep into essential concepts and introducing practical coding challenges. From understanding fundamental data types and operators to implementing control structures, working with functions and modules, and leveraging Python's powerful data structures, this course covers it all.
Key Learning Objectives
By the end of this course, you will be able to:
- Write and execute basic Python scripts with confidence
- Understand and utilize various Python data types and operators
- Implement control structures like loops and conditional statements
- Create and use functions to organize and reuse code
- Work with modules to extend Python's capabilities
- Manipulate strings and perform text processing tasks
- Utilize core Python data structures like lists, tuples, sets, and dictionaries
- Apply your Python skills to solve real-world problems and challenges
Course Highlights
Hands-On Learning: Engage in practical labs and coding challenges that reinforce theoretical concepts.
Progressive Skill Building: Each module builds upon the previous one, ensuring a smooth learning curve.
Real-World Applications: Learn how to apply Python in practical scenarios, including space mission simulations.
Focus on Best Practices: Learn not just the "how," but also the "why" behind Python programming concepts.
Interactive Coding Environment: Use our WebIDE for a seamless coding experience without any setup hassles.
Course Structure
- Introduction to Python: Get started with your first Python lab and print challenge.
- Data Types and Operators: Explore Python's basic data types and learn how to manipulate them.
- Control Structures: Master the use of conditional statements and loops in Python.
- Functions and Modules: Learn to create reusable code blocks and organize your programs.
- Data Structures: Dive into Python's powerful built-in data structures.
- Practical Challenges: Apply your skills in space-themed coding challenges.
Why Choose "Quick Start with Python"?
"Quick Start with Python" is designed with a clear progression in mind. It introduces you to Python concepts in a logical, step-by-step manner, reinforcing each new idea with practical exercises and real-world challenges. This approach ensures that you not only understand the syntax but also grasp how to apply Python in various scenarios.
By the end of this course, you'll have transformed from a Python novice to a capable beginner programmer, ready to explore more advanced topics or start applying Python in your own projects. Whether you're interested in data analysis, web development, automation, or any other field where Python shines, this course provides the solid foundation you need to succeed.
Enroll in Quick Start with Python today and unlock your full potential as a Python programmer!
Hands-On Learning with LabEx
LabEx is a unique programming learning platform that offers an immersive online experience. Each course on LabEx comes with a dedicated Playground environment, allowing you to put your newfound knowledge into practice immediately.
The step-by-step tutorials provided by LabEx are particularly well-suited for beginners. Every lesson is designed with automatic verification, ensuring you receive timely feedback on your progress. Additionally, LabEx features an AI learning assistant that provides code correction, concept explanations, and other helpful services to support your learning journey.
Whether you're a complete novice or looking to expand your programming skills, the LabEx platform empowers you to learn by doing. Dive into the interactive Playground, follow the structured tutorials, and let the AI assistant guide you towards mastering the language of your choice.
Want to Learn More?
- 🌳 Explore 20+ Skill Trees
- 🚀 Practice Hundreds of Programming Projects
- 💬 Join our Discord or tweet us @WeAreLabEx
Top comments (0)